Job SummaryThe HVAC & Plumbing Estimator is responsible for preparing accurate and competitive cost estimates for commercial plumbing, heating, ventilation, and air conditioning projects. This role involves reviewing plans and specifications, performing quantity takeoffs, pricing labor and materials, coordinating with vendors and subcontractors, supporting the sales and project management teams throughout the bidding process.
Key Responsibilities- Review architectural, mechanical, plumbing drawings and project manuals / bid qualification documents and specifications
- Perform and record detailed HVAC and plumbing quantity takeoffs
- Prepare accurate cost estimates for labor, materials, equipment, and subcontracted work based on specific quotes
- Solicit and evaluate project specific vendor and subcontractor pricing
- Analyze project risks, scope gaps, and value-engineering opportunities
- Prepare bid proposals, budgets, and supporting documentation
- Attend pre-bid meetings, site visits, and scope review meetings as required
- Track and manage multiple bids with varying deadlines
- Maintain historical cost data and estimating databases
- Assist with change order pricing and post-bid clarifications
- Ensure estimates comply with project specifications, codes, and company standards
